

The Belgian shipping company Red Star Line carried more than 2 million migrants from Antwerp to New York between 1873 and 1934. Most of them were Eastern Europeans who had left their homes and their families due to war and poverty. Through taped interviews, more than 2000 Red Star Line passengers relate the most important journey of their life.
